Over six decades, Rolls-Royce has become the world's leading engine supplier in business aviation, powering around 4,000 aircraft in service worldwide. From the Dassault Falcon 10X to the Gulfstream G800, Pearl engines deliver the perfect combination of speed, range, efficiency, and reliability.
Beautifully designed, brilliantly engineered
The Pearl family represents the pinnacle of business aviation engine technology, three-shaft architecture, advanced combustion, and ultra-low noise delivering best-in-class range and efficiency for the world's flagship ultra-long-range business jets.
- Pearl 10X: powering Dassault Falcon 10X, widest cabin, longest range
- Pearl 700: the engine of choice for Gulfstream G700 and G800
- Pearl 15: delivering class-leading efficiency for Bombardier Global 5500/6500
- All Pearl engines: Stage 5 noise certified, SAF compatible, FADEC controlled

Proven across thousands of business jet operations
The BR700 series has accumulated tens of millions of operating hours across the global business aviation fleet, powering iconic aircraft from the Gulfstream G650ER to the Global Express series.
- BR725: powers Gulfstream G650 and G650ER, world's fastest bizjet
- BR710: proven in Gulfstream G550/G500 and Bombardier Global Express
- Exceptional dispatch reliability with on-condition maintenance
- Supported by Rolls-Royce's global CorporateCare® network

Advanced Three-Shaft Architecture
Rolls-Royce's unique three-shaft engine design allows each spool to rotate at its optimal speed, maximising aerodynamic efficiency across all operating conditions, delivering best-in-class specific fuel consumption.
Ultra-Low Noise & Emissions
Pearl engines meet the most stringent Stage 5 noise standards with significant margin, while their advanced combustors achieve ultra-low NOₓ emissions, enabling access to noise-sensitive airports worldwide.
Sustainable Aviation Fuel Ready
All Pearl and BR700 series engines are approved for current SAF blends up to 50%, with Rolls-Royce's roadmap delivering 100% SAF certification, aligning business aviation with global decarbonisation commitments.

Frequently Asked Questions
Get answers about Rolls-Royce business aviation engines.
What aircraft does the Rolls-Royce Pearl engine power?
The Pearl family powers three flagship ultra-long-range business jets: the Pearl 10X powers the Dassault Falcon 10X; the Pearl 700 powers the Gulfstream G700 and G800; and the Pearl 15 powers the Bombardier Global 5500 and Global 6500. The older BR725 powers the Gulfstream G650/G650ER.
What is CorporateCare® Enhanced?
CorporateCare® Enhanced (CCE) is Rolls-Royce's premium engine management programme for business aviation. It provides complete coverage from line maintenance through to scheduled and unscheduled shop visits, with guaranteed AOG response times, 24/7 technical support, and documented benefits for aircraft residual value and resale liquidity.
How does Rolls-Royce support operators worldwide?
Rolls-Royce operates a global network of 85+ On-Wing Services technicians available 24/7, authorised service centres on every continent, and a remote digital monitoring platform integrated with CorporateCare® Enhanced. This ensures rapid response anywhere in the world, minimising aircraft on-ground events.
Are Rolls-Royce business jet engines SAF compatible?
Yes. All Pearl series and BR700 series engines are approved for current 50% SAF blends with no modification required. Rolls-Royce has committed to 100% SAF certification and has conducted full-engine test flights on 100% SAF, supporting operators' sustainability commitments.
What is the difference between the Pearl 10X and Pearl 700?
The Pearl 10X (~18,000+ lbf) powers the Dassault Falcon 10X for Dassault's ultra-wide-body flagship, while the Pearl 700 (~18,250 lbf) powers the Gulfstream G700 and G800. Both use advanced three-shaft architecture but are optimised for their specific airframe and mission profiles.
